What Even Is This Shiny Floor Thing Anyway

Indeed, this whole process is kind of like giving your cement a super intense spa day. Therefore, we use special machines with progressively finer diamonds to grind down the top layers of your concrete. Plus, we often apply a chemical densifier which makes the concrete way harder and less porous.

Moreover, after all that grinding and hardening, we move on to honing the surface, getting it smoother and smoother. For instance, imagine sanding wood, but on a much grander scale and with industrial-grade gear. Think about it, the goal is to reveal a truly dense, tight surface that can then take on an incredible luster.

Noise and Cold Feet

Because of this treatment, concrete floors become a very hard surface, which can sometimes mean more noise. It really boils down to acoustics, and sounds might echo a bit more in a big, open room. Don’t forget, hard floors also tend to feel cooler underfoot than carpet or wood, which can be a surprise if you’re used to warmer coverings.

This is why area rugs can be your best friend, adding both sound absorption and a little bit of foot-friendly warmth. Then again, the cool feeling is actually a blessing in the hot Michigan summers. Property owners in Williams Landing, Michigan usually call after looking at a tired concrete slab in a warehouse, showroom or modern residential space. Polished concrete is the existing slab itself, mechanically refined through a series of diamond-grinding passes from coarse (40 grit) to fine (3000 grit), with a densifier and stain guard applied at the right stage.

Concrete grinder polishing a slab

The result is the original slab transformed into a hard, dense, reflective surface that reads as polished stone. There is no coating sitting on top, so there is nothing that can chip, peel or hot-tire fail. The slab is the floor.

The grinding and polishing process

Polished concrete mirror detail
  1. Phone quote.Square footage, slab age, target gloss, color. Most quotes firm after one call.
  2. Grind and expose.Heavy diamond grinders cut at 40 grit. Installers in Williams Landing and the surrounding area repair joints and cracks in matching color.
  3. Densify and stain.Lithium silicate densifier penetrates and hardens. Optional acid stain or water-based dye. Stain guard final treatment.
  4. Polish.Progressive grit passes 200, 400, 800, 1500, up to 3000. Gloss locked at target meter reading. Photo handover.

How much does polished concrete cost in Williams Landing, Michigan?

Standard cream-polish residential and light-duty runs $4 to $7 per square foot. Showroom mirror-grade with aggregate exposure and dye is $7 to $12 per square foot. Warehouse-scale (10,000+ sq ft) drops to $3 to $5 range. Quoted firm after the call.

How is this different from epoxy?

Epoxy is a coating that sits on top of the slab. Polished concrete is the slab itself, ground and densified. Epoxy can chip, peel, hot-tire pickup. Polished concrete cannot, there is no coating to fail.

How long does the install take?

Residential rooms run two to three days. larger floors 5,000 to 20,000 sq ft run a week to two weeks. The space is dust-controlled with wet grinding and HEPA vacuum.
